
La James International College-East Moline is a Private for-profit institution located in East Moline,... IL. The school has approximately 11 undergraduate students. The school offers students less-than-2-year degree opportunities. The average family income of students that are attending this school is $14,550. The average age of students entering La James International College-East Moline is 26. The most popular programs at the La James International College-East Moline are: Personal And Culinary Services (100%), .
